What Challenges Do Online Educational Platforms Face?
For quality education and desired outcomes, such as the use of students, and the spread of education worldwide, it is very important to ensure the security of online education-providing platforms. Fraudsters bypass securities and reach out to EdTech for their illicit activities such as data breach and transactional loss. EdTech platforms often face the following challenges which affect the overall goal and quality of educational services.
Identity Fraud
EdTech platforms often undergo identity fraud where some bad actors utilize stolen credentials and documents to reach out to online platforms. They create fake student IDs and try to bypass securities for getting access to premium content which they later sell for financial gain.
Payment Fraud
Many companies interact with online education providing sectors as third parties and providing them to students. They often obtain advance payments from educational portals and disappear. Hence, Edtech platforms undergo heavy financial loss. Additionally, it is very important to utilize secure payment gateways for transactional security. Technology platforms often fall prey to stolen credit cards and chargeback scams which become the reason for financial loss and increased fees of the online platform.
Vendor and Partner Fraud
Sometimes EdTech platforms collaborate with unverified entities for obtaining services reading payment gateways and website management. Sometimes, online educational platforms become partners with such entities who are significant participants in illicit activities and they make them victims of legal and financial complications.
What are the different Solutions for EdTech Platform Security?
EdTech platforms must utilize significant measures for enhanced security from fraudster attacks and criminal tactics. There are the following services which can help EdTech platforms to secure their landscape from fraud attacks:
ID Verification
There are different identity verification services that are necessary to utilize online education-providing platforms. ID verification is a necessary step to evaluate the legitimacy and authenticity of every individual who is going to become a part of particular EdTech platforms.
Vendor Verification
Vendor verification ensures the transparency of third parties from where online educational platforms obtain certain services. It can be IT companies, third-party payment gateways, and other necessary services. Third-party vendor verification is necessary to secure edTech from fraud attacks.
Business Verification
Business verification services such as Know Your Business (KYB) play a vital role in managing the security and credibility of EdTech platforms. This service ensures real-time security from possible fraud from the side of relevant entities and assistant companies. Many Platforms work in collaboration with many institutions and companies that hold groups of students. Hence, it is very important to utilize a corporate verification service for real-time security from data breaches and other complications.
